Where The Light Gets In is a charming, farm‑to‑table restaurant tucked in the historic heart of Stockport. Since opening nine years ago, the chefs have combined locally sourced produce with seasonal techniques to create a five‑course sharing menu that feels both generous and accessible. The dining space, comfortably accommodating up to 40 guests, blends an open‑plan kitchen with a relaxed, intimate dining area, allowing diners to mingle and engage with the food storytelling that the kitchen offers. Guests can explore the evolving menu alongside a curated selection of regional wines, whiskies and craft beers. The chef’s table remains available for walk‑ins, welcoming guests who simply want a glass of wine and a tasting bite. For those planning a meal, a straightforward booking system is available on the website, where reservations can be made easily. The restaurant’s commitment to sustainability shines through its close relationships with local farmers and fishers, ensuring every dish is both fresh and responsibly sourced.
